General Bill by Eskamani (CO-SPONSORS) Casello; Cortes, J.; Daley; Hogan Johnson; Joseph; Polo; Smith, C.
Domestic Violence: Revises prohibition on sale or transfer of firearms to persons convicted of misdemeanor domestic violence offenses; prohibits persons convicted of misdemeanor offense of domestic violence from possessing firearm or ammunition; requires persons convicted of misdemeanor offenses of domestic violence to surrender all firearms & ammunition; provides requirements for law enforcement officers carrying out court order & taking possession of firearms & ammunition; requires all law enforcement agencies to develop certain policies & procedures; authorizes defendant to elect to transfer all firearms & ammunitions that he or she owns to another person.
Effective Date: October 1, 2020
Last Event: Now in Criminal Justice Subcommittee on Friday, November 15, 2019 10:48 AM

I am going to confess I am a bit puzzled by this bill and I might be overreaching:

Does this mean that the simple accusation and/or arrest for Domestic Violence will make you a prohibited person in Florida? And then the bill goes into a description of a convoluted process to surrender or transfer firearms and also an automatic search warrant to search the location of a subject with a simple sworn statement by a third party saying he did not relinquish all guns and ammo. This last one should be interesting to see how gets abused by pissed off spouses.
